North Carolina does have a property tax on individual personal property. When you buy a boat, you’ll also usually have to pay the NC boat sales tax. The statewide sales tax rate on boats is 3% with a maximum tax of … Ver mais The North Carolina property tax rate varies based on where you live. It’s typically between 0.6% and 1.5% of the boat’s current value. WebBusinesses are required to list all personal property (e.g., machinery, equipment, furniture, cash registers, etc.) used in connection with their business. The deadline for listing personal property is January 31, and a 10% penalty is applied if the property is not timely listed.
